Do you understand God is happy to give us His Kingdom? What He asks in return is for us to give Him our ‘kingdom’ on this earth. But what is our kingdom?
When we agree to pick up our cross and follow Him, we must first lay down what we are currently holding. Is it your family, job, or material things? Perhaps it is your pride, or even anger – many people seem to go through life looking for things to be outraged by.
Ultimately, your kingdom is where your worth is found. If my worth is found anywhere other than in the One who is truly worthy, then I need to be prepared to lay it down.
The other thing to consider in what we value is whether it is an immediate but temporary desire or something of eternal value. Many in this life chase after the temporary and miss out on what really matters, which is why Jesus reminds us:
“And note this: Some who seem least important now will be the greatest then, and some who are the greatest now will be least important then.” (Luke 13:30)
The person who gives everything away now for the Kingdom to come will not likely find notoriety in this life. But know this – the Kingdom is rejoicing even now for the one who empties their hands and frees them up for the Father’s work.
